Blue Scrumpy left this review about The Wellington Hotel

It looks like the same family still owns this traditional boozer in the narrow streets of Cromer's town centre. All of the staff were women and they were serving a reasonably large lunchtime crowd on our Monday visit.

The bar is long and narrow. The number of dogs in was staggering. I swore they almost outnumbered humans, but all were well behaved and friendly.

3 real ales were on - Adnams Ghost Ship, Wolf Golden Jackal & Moon Gazer Jumper.

Real Ale Ray left this review about The Wellington Hotel

If you enjoy a proper traditional pub with a warm welcome, then this is the place for you. This is a family run pub and has been passed down from mother to daughter. It has the original mahogany bar and an open fire. I went for their own ale called Old Welly brewed by Woodfordes

Phantom Pigeon left this review about The Wellington Hotel

This pub is shabby on the outside, and internally, it's a bare floorboard, small table, plain ordinary boozer.
However, my pint of Directors was spot on, and the staff are very friendly.
The courtyard is very clean and tidy, and the food certainly looked good. We didn't eat here so can't comment, but looking at the number of people that were, it must have been.
Well worth a visit.
